Central Iowa Pet Food Pantry

 

In the summer of 2017, Bailing Out Benji founded the first pet food pantry in Story County, Iowa in order to keep pets with their families when times get tough. Since then, we have been able to keep thousands of pets with their families and out of the animal sheltering system.

Each month our pet food pantry hands out food and other supplies to approximately 350 pets. That number has been steadily increasing each month.

Frequently Asked Questions:

Is there a cost to use your pantry?
There is no fee to receive food from our pantry. However, this program operates solely through donations and we do ask that you make a donation that fits within your budget, if you are financially able to do so.

is form How often can I pick up pet food & supplies?
You can visit the Ames Pet Food Pantry once a month for pet food and supplies for as long as you need assistance. We do our best to provide you with a month’s supply of pet food – however,  you may need to supplement what is provided.

Do you offer a delivery option?
We do not offer a delivery option at this time. 

Can I adopt a pet or surrender a pet to you?
No, we are not an adoption agency. If you are in need of placement for your animals, we suggest contacting the Ames Animal Shelter, the Story County Animal Shelter or the Boone Area Humane Society. 

Do you accept donations?
Yes! We accept unopened & not expired pet food. We also accept new & gently used pet supplies.Please email us to set up a time to receive the donation!

Please note: 

We do not provide pet food or supplies to community members that are actively breeding their animals. We can help you find low-cost spay/neuter options in order to prevent animals from multiplying within your home or neighborhood.
